vent bottle cap

A vent bottle cap represents an innovative packaging solution designed to address common challenges associated with liquid storage and dispensing. This specialized closure system incorporates advanced engineering principles to create a controlled pressure release mechanism that enhances product performance and user experience. The vent bottle cap features a unique dual-chamber design that allows air to enter the container while preventing liquid spillage, ensuring smooth and consistent product flow during use. The primary function of this sophisticated cap revolves around pressure equalization, which eliminates the vacuum effect that typically occurs when liquid is dispensed from traditional containers. This technology proves particularly valuable for viscous liquids, chemicals, and specialty formulations that require controlled dispensing rates. The vent bottle cap incorporates precision-molded components manufactured from high-grade materials that resist chemical corrosion and maintain structural integrity under various environmental conditions. Key technological features include a strategically positioned air intake valve, a liquid-tight seal system, and an ergonomic design that facilitates easy operation. The air intake mechanism utilizes a one-way valve system that permits atmospheric pressure to enter the container while maintaining a hermetic seal when not in use. This design prevents contamination while ensuring optimal product preservation. Applications for the vent bottle cap span multiple industries, including pharmaceutical manufacturing, laboratory research, automotive fluids, industrial chemicals, and specialty consumer products. The versatility of this closure system makes it suitable for containers ranging from small laboratory bottles to large industrial dispensers. Quality control measures ensure each vent bottle cap meets stringent performance standards, with rigorous testing protocols validating leak-proof performance, pressure resistance, and long-term durability. The manufacturing process employs advanced injection molding techniques combined with precision assembly methods to achieve consistent quality across production runs.

Advanced Pressure Equalization Technology

Advanced Pressure Equalization Technology

The revolutionary pressure equalization system within the vent bottle cap represents a breakthrough in container closure engineering that fundamentally transforms how liquids are dispensed from bottles and containers. This sophisticated mechanism employs a precision-engineered air intake valve that automatically responds to internal pressure changes, maintaining optimal atmospheric balance throughout the dispensing process. When liquid flows from the container, the system immediately compensates by allowing filtered air to enter through a dedicated channel, preventing the formation of negative pressure that typically causes flow interruption and container collapse. The technology utilizes a multi-stage filtration system that permits air entry while blocking contaminants, moisture, and particles that could compromise product purity. This filtered air pathway incorporates hydrophobic materials that repel liquid intrusion while maintaining consistent airflow rates. The valve mechanism operates through a spring-loaded diaphragm system that responds instantaneously to pressure differentials, opening precisely when needed and sealing immediately when dispensing stops. This responsive design ensures that products remain protected from atmospheric contamination during storage while enabling smooth operation during use. The pressure equalization technology proves particularly valuable for viscous formulations, temperature-sensitive materials, and products requiring precise dosing accuracy. Laboratory testing demonstrates that containers equipped with this vent bottle cap system achieve flow rates up to 300 percent more consistent than conventional closures. The system maintains effectiveness across temperature ranges from negative 20 degrees Celsius to positive 80 degrees Celsius, ensuring reliable performance in diverse operating environments. Quality control protocols verify that each pressure equalization mechanism meets stringent performance specifications, with automated testing equipment validating proper valve operation, seal integrity, and filtration efficiency. This advanced technology eliminates the need for complex external venting systems, reducing equipment costs and simplifying container handling procedures while delivering superior performance results.
Universal Compatibility and Easy Installation

Universal Compatibility and Easy Installation

The vent bottle cap demonstrates exceptional versatility through its universal compatibility design that accommodates a wide range of container types, thread specifications, and industry applications without requiring modifications to existing packaging systems. This adaptability stems from precision engineering that incorporates standardized threading compatible with common bottle neck configurations including 28-400, 38-400, and 53-400 specifications, among others. The modular design philosophy allows the same basic vent bottle cap technology to be configured for different container sizes and product requirements through interchangeable components and adjustable settings. Installation procedures require no specialized tools or technical expertise, as the cap threads onto containers using the same simple rotation method as conventional closures, making adoption seamless for existing operations. The universal mounting system accommodates containers manufactured from various materials including glass, plastic, and metal, with appropriate sealing compounds selected to ensure compatibility with each substrate type. Quality assurance testing validates proper fit and seal performance across different container materials and manufacturing tolerances, ensuring reliable operation regardless of supplier variations. The vent bottle cap design incorporates visual indicators that confirm proper installation, reducing the likelihood of user error and ensuring optimal performance from initial use. Compatibility extends beyond physical mounting to include chemical resistance properties that make the system suitable for acids, bases, solvents, and other aggressive formulations commonly used in industrial and laboratory applications. The installation process typically requires less than ten seconds per container, enabling rapid conversion of existing inventory without disrupting production schedules or requiring extensive operator training programs. Field testing across diverse industries confirms that the universal compatibility approach reduces inventory complexity by eliminating the need for multiple specialized closure types. Documentation packages include comprehensive compatibility charts and installation guides that simplify selection and implementation processes for new users. The standardized approach enables bulk purchasing advantages and simplified supply chain management while maintaining the flexibility to address specific application requirements through optional accessories and configuration changes.
